Button 检测用户何时与应用程序交互(颤振)

Button 检测用户何时与应用程序交互(颤振),button,flutter,user-interaction,gesturedetector,Button,Flutter,User Interaction,Gesturedetector,我需要一点帮助 我想在用户处于非活动状态5分钟后断开他与应用程序的连接。所以我使用了这个解决方案: 当用户点击一个不可点击的小部件时,它可以完美地工作。例如,当我点击文本小部件时,计时器正在重新启动,没有问题,但当我点击RaisedButton或ListTile时,计时器没有重新启动 因此,我想知道如何使用以下代码: GestureDetector( onTap: () => print("gestureDetector"), child: RaisedButton( on

我需要一点帮助

我想在用户处于非活动状态5分钟后断开他与应用程序的连接。所以我使用了这个解决方案:

当用户点击一个不可点击的小部件时,它可以完美地工作。例如,当我点击文本小部件时,计时器正在重新启动,没有问题,但当我点击RaisedButton或ListTile时,计时器没有重新启动

因此,我想知道如何使用以下代码:

GestureDetector(
  onTap: () => print("gestureDetector"),
  child: RaisedButton(
    onPressed: () => print("raisedButton"),
  ),
),
打印“手势检测器”和“升起按钮”


提前感谢您的帮助,干杯;)

使用
监听器
而不是
手势检测器

监听器(
onPointerDown:(e)=>print('listener'),
孩子:升起按钮(
按下时:()=>打印('raisedButton'),
),
),

Btw,我尝试使用IgnorePointer小部件或GestureDetector的行为属性:不工作:'(哇,谢谢你的快速回答,解决方案很好!Love u mate:DYou sir需要一枚奖章。这对于处理会话管理非常有效。